Shed / Outbuilding Permit Requirements in Louisville, KY
Louisville Metro is a merged city-county government (Jefferson County). Kentucky enforces 2018 KBC (Kentucky Building Code) based on 2018 IRC.
When you DON'T need a permit
Detached accessory structures (sheds) 200 sq ft or less and one story are generally exempt from a building permit per IRC R105.2.
Source: Louisville Metro Government Code / 2018 IRC
When you DO need a permit
Sheds over 200 sq ft require a building permit.
Estimated fee: $75 – $300
Typical timeline: About 2 weeks
Source: Louisville Metro Government Code / 2018 IRC
Sheds with electrical wiring require an electrical permit regardless of size.
Estimated fee: $50 – $150
Typical timeline: About 1 week
Source: Louisville Metro Government Code / 2018 IRC

Sheds may be subject to zoning setback requirements and lot coverage limits. Placement near property lines or in front yards may require zoning approval.
